About the Role

We are seeking a Community Outreach Team Leader to join our team remotely. In this role, you will manage a dedicated team focused on community engagement and safety initiatives. You will play a crucial role in ensuring that our outreach programs effectively reduce fire risks and enhance the health and well-being of the communities we serve.

What You'll Do

  • Lead and manage the daily operations of the Prevention Officers and Prevention Practitioners in your team.
  • Work in various settings outside of the West Midlands Fire Service (WMFS), providing one-to-one support for individuals.
  • Manage a defined caseload, ensuring effective support for individuals with complex needs.
  • Build and maintain relationships with professionals responsible for the health and support needs of adults, children, and young people.
  • Design and review processes to ensure the efficient operation of the team.
  • Utilize Microsoft Office 365 applications to manage information and communications effectively.
  • Oversee team performance, attendance, and administration.

Requirements

  • A qualification in a relevant discipline or extensive experience in a similar role.
  • Excellent communication skills, with the ability to engage effectively with a diverse range of stakeholders.
  • Experience in managing staff and resources to ensure effective service delivery.
  • Proven experience in community engagement and support.
  • Understanding of health inequalities and factors that increase vulnerability to fire.
